What Temperature Should Lithium-Ion Batteries Be Stored At?

For lithium-ion batteries, the ideal storage temperature typically ranges between 20°C to 25°C (68°F to 77°F). This range helps maintain the battery''s capacity …

Optimal Storage Conditions: Temperature and Humidity Guidelines for LiPo Batteries

Storage Temperature Range: LiPo batteries should ideally be stored in a cool, dry place with a temperature range between 20 C to 25 C (68 F to 77 F). This temperature range helps maintain the battery''s capacity and prevents degradation.

What Temperature Should Lithium-Ion Batteries Be Stored At?

On the other hand, storing lithium-ion batteries at temperatures below 0 C (32 F) can also damage the battery, as the electrolyte can freeze and expand, causing the battery to crack and leak. Therefore, it''s essential to always store lithium-ion batteries in a dry, cool place, away from direct sunlight and heat sources.

Optimal operating temperature of Li-ion battery [26]

Manufacturers of Li-ion battery usually gives the operating temperature of lithium -ion battery to range from 0 to 45°C for charging operations and -20 to 60°C for discharging...

Maximizing Shelf Life: Understanding Battery Storage for Lithium-Ion Batteries …

Temperature: Store lithium-ion batteries in a cool, dry place with a temperature range between 0 C and 25 C (32 F and 77 F). Avoid extreme temperatures: Do not expose lithium-ion batteries to excessive heat or cold, as it can degrade battery performance and potentially cause damage.

What temperature should lithium batteries be stored at?

Maintain optimal temperature range: The ideal storage temperature for lithium batteries ranges between 50 F (10 C) and 77 F (25 C). Extremes beyond this range can negatively affect battery chemistry and capacity.
